Princeton is awesome. There are many valid reasons it is consistently ranked among the top universities in the world: I took intro psych from a Nobel laureate, had a paper critiqued by Toni Morrison, took a Civil War class from Pulitzer Prize winner James McPherson (Battle Cry of Freedom), and John Nash knows me by name … the social scene is wonderful and goes well beyond college beer bashes - we have formals, semiformals (if you are a guy and you are going to P'ton, buy a tux), house parties, lawn parties … it's not all work and no play. However, our semesters are only 12 weeks long (most places are 15 weeks?); the work load is enormous and difficult. Would I go there again - in a minute!
